Analysis
In 2023, agrifood systems waste disposal — emissions (co2eq) in Myanmar stood at 7,783 kt.
The figure is up 0.2% on the previous year and up 1.8% over ten years.
Over the whole period, agrifood systems waste disposal — emissions (co2eq) in Myanmar peaked at 7,827 kt in 2019 and was at its lowest, 6,083 kt, in 1990.
That places Myanmar 30th out of 218 countries with data for 2023, putting it in the top quarter.
The long-run direction has been consistently rising across the 34 years of available data.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
